Key Responsibilities
- Lead and coach Agile teams in Scrum principles, practices and ceremonies, ensuring consistent delivery across client engagements.
- Remove impediments and proactively identify risks, supporting the team to maintain momentum and deliver value.
- Work closely with Product Owners to refine backlogs, clarify requirements and ensure priorities align with client goals.
- Foster a culture of transparency, collaboration and continuous improvement within teams.
- Facilitate sprint planning, stand-ups, retrospectives, reviews and other Scrum ceremonies.
- Support the adoption of Agile ways of working within client organisations, tailoring approaches to suit different project environments.
- Track and report team performance using appropriate Agile metrics, providing insights and recommendations to stakeholders.
- Build strong relationships with clients, acting as a trusted advisor on Agile delivery and best practice.
- Contribute to internal knowledge sharing, frameworks and thought leadership within the consultancy.
Skills & Experience
- Proven experience as a Scrum Master in an Agile environment, ideally within a consultancy or multi-project setting.
- Strong understanding of Scrum, Kanban and broader Agile frameworks, with the ability to tailor approaches to different teams.
- Experience facilitating workshops and leading high-performing, cross-functional delivery teams.
- Excellent communication, coaching and stakeholder management skills.
- Ability to influence without authority and build trust across diverse client groups.
- Knowledge of common Agile tools (e.g., Jira, Azure DevOps, Trello, Miro).
- Understanding of software development and/or digital delivery processes (beneficial).
- Relevant certifications (PSM I/II, CSM, or equivalent) preferred.
